Simplified Meaning:
Imagine that a song is like a person walking down the street independently. It doesn't need anyone to explain it or push it along; it can move on its own and reach people wherever they are. Think about a catchy tune you hear on the radio. Even if you don't understand every word or the meaning right away, the melody sticks with you and makes you feel something special by just existing. Take "Happy Birthday," for example. It's a simple song, but it brings joy to people everywhere without needing much explanation or effort to share. The idea here is that a song has a life of its own. Whether it’s simple or complex, it can touch people’s hearts and minds all by itself. Someone who writes songs can apply this by focusing on creating melodies and lyrics that resonate with others on their own power. If you’re an artist or a creator, aim to make something that stands out and connects with people without much added effort or explanation.
